This story is really beginning to unfold: While zooming through space at 22 miles per second (35 kilometers per second), our spacecraft has deployed its solar arrays, magnetometer boom, and now the antennas for its ice-penetrating radar instrument

What happens after we get there in 2030? We'll orbit Jupiter and make dozens of close flybys of Europa over several years, to determine whether Europa has the conditions that could support extraterrestrial life
